In Short – The majority of Southport's bars and restaurants sport multiple flatscreens for catching the game; this is near Wrigley, after all. But what if you could care less about sports? Thanks to a complete lack of TVs, this intimate tapas bar stands out. Designed for small groups, the dining room boasts marble highboys up front and shorter tables in the back. A Spanish feel pervades the space, from the Mambo Kings soundtrack to flamenco-themed posters. Hot and cold tapas--like the Carne en Tostada and Patatas Ali Oli--complement pitchers of luscious red or white sangria.
The Details on Bullehdia Tapas Bar
Where to Sit:
While there's a patio in front of the restaurant, the steel chairs are not all that comfortable. For date night, ask for a table in the back.
Parking:
Keep your pockets stuffed with quarters. The meter maids are relentless on Southport.
